These walks have been going on now for over 18 months and aim to protect 
and defend Ngarrindjeri and other Indigenous culture, spiritual beliefs, 
lands & waters, and to stop any nuclear waste dump on traditional lands, 
and nuclear  wastes from affecting the community and Indigenous environment.

The decision by Von Doussa was hailed by Ngarrindjeri as vindication they 
did not make up the secret women's business used to support the ban on the 
Hindmarsh Island bridge. In handing down his judgement, vonDoussa stated:

"...I am not satisfied that the restricted women's knowledge was fabricated 
or that it was not part of genuine Aboriginal tradition"

As we have been stating month after month,  the Ngarrindjeri want access to 
their island.
